NIS AMERICA ANNOUNCES DISGAEA 2:
DARK HERO DAYS FOR THE PLAYSTATION PORTABLE

NIS America, Inc. announced today
that Disgaea 2, the sequel to the ever popular strategy role-playing game, will
be released in North America for the PlayStation Portable.

The PSP version adds all new story
chapters with a new main character, adding even more replay value to the already
feature-packed title. With new characters, skills, items, and battle system,
Disgaea 2: Dark Hero Days is ready to please even the most hardcore SRPG
enthusiasts.

About Disgaea 2: Dark Hero DaysIn
the peaceful world of Veldime, humans rarely encountered monsters. That was
until Overlord Zenon cursed the land and all who reside within. With the curse
in place, the humans became monsters and ravaged the world. It is up to Adell,
the last remaining human, to oppose Overlord Zenon’s tyranny and restore peace
and harmony to Veldime.In Disgaea 2, players will take on the role of a young
fighter named Adell and travel the Netherworld to defeat the evil overlord Zenon.
Battles will take place on a 3D grid-based field. During combat, players will
take turns with the enemy to move and attack.

Key Features

  • All new story chapters

  • New Battle Features from Disgaea 3

  • All new characters, items, and
    skills
